The video discusses a $600 million victory loan campaign in Canada, using a simulated Nazi occupation of Winnipeg to emphasize the importance of vigilance and the potential loss of freedoms under Nazi rule. The event, known as If Day, aimed to encourage citizens to buy victory bonds to prevent such a scenario. The simulation was a stark reminder of the consequences of complacency, highlighting the importance of freedom of the press and worship. The campaign successfully raised funds, ensuring that such an occupation would remain a fictional scenario.
